As consumers become increasingly conscious of what they consume, the spotlight on food additives has never been brighter. Among these, Brominated Vegetable Oil (BVO) has recently seen significant regulatory shifts, prompting a closer look at its role in our diets and the industry's response. For decades, BVO, primarily identified by its CAS number 8016-94-2, has been a staple in the beverage industry, valued for its ability to emulsify citrus-flavored drinks. Its primary function is to prevent flavor oils from separating and floating to the top, ensuring a visually appealing and consistent product for consumers. This stabilization is crucial for maintaining the quality of many popular beverages.

The chemical composition of BVO involves binding bromine atoms to plant-derived triglycerides. This modification results in an oil with a higher density than water, which is key to its emulsifying properties. Alternatives such as sucrose acetate isobutyrate (SAIB) and glycerol ester of wood rosin have been used in regions where BVO was not permitted, showcasing the industry's adaptability. The health risks of brominated vegetable oil have been a subject of study for years. Research has indicated potential adverse effects, including impacts on the thyroid, nervous system, and skin, stemming from the accumulation of bromide in the body with excessive consumption. While moderate consumption was previously deemed acceptable within certain limits, growing scientific evidence, particularly studies highlighting potential thyroid disruption and neurological effects, led to a re-evaluation of its safety.

The regulatory journey of BVO has been lengthy, with countries like the United Kingdom and the European Union banning its use decades ago. The United States Food and Drug Administration (FDA) initially classified BVO as GRAS (Generally Recognized As Safe) but later regulated it as a food additive. In a significant move, the FDA revoked its authorization for BVO in July 2024, citing that it is no longer considered safe based on new studies. This decision reflects a growing emphasis on public health and proactive food safety measures. Many major beverage manufacturers, including Coca-Cola and PepsiCo, had already begun phasing out BVO from their products in response to consumer pressure and emerging health data, demonstrating a commitment to evolving consumer expectations and safety standards.

The implications of the FDA ban on brominated vegetable oil are far-reaching. While the ban is effective, companies are typically granted a grace period to reformulate their products, relabel packaging, and deplete existing inventory. This transition period allows manufacturers to seamlessly adopt safer alternatives without disrupting supply chains. For consumers, this means a continued effort to check ingredient labels, although the prevalence of BVO in major brands has already significantly decreased.
